Кратко ръководство
за създаване и конфигуриране на ChatBot в GPT Interface
Това ръководство предоставя основните стъпки и препоръки за подготовка, конфигуриране и подобрение на ChatBot, използвайки платформата GPT Interface.
Подготовка за реализация преди да се пристъпи към конструктора
Преди да започнете с изграждането на Вашия ChatBot, е важно да се подготвите и да си отговорите на няколко ключови въпроса. Тези въпроси ще Ви помогнат да определите целите и функционалностите на Вашия ChatBot, както и да съберете необходимата базова информация за неговото успешно функциониране. За по-задълбочена подготовка, Ви предлагаме да попълните ChatBot Passport. Ако срещнете трудности, можете да се обърнете към нашето ръководство за попълване на ChatBot Passport. Освен това, нашият ChatBot Джеронимо е на разположение да помогне, като отговоря на въпроси за инсталиране и настройки на ChatBot.
Защо ми трябва ChatBot?
Първият въпрос, на който трябва да си отговорите, е защо Ви е необходим ChatBot. Възможните причини могат да включват подобряване на взаимодействието с клиентите, автоматизиране на отговори при често задавани въпроси, предоставяне на информация в реално време и намаляване на натоварването на Вашия екип за поддръжка. Чрез ясно определяне на целите си, ще можете да създадете ChatBot, който отговаря на конкретните нужди на Вашия бизнес.
Какво искам да прави той за моите клиенти?
След като сте определили защо Ви е необходим ChatBot, следващата стъпка е да определите какво искате той да прави за Вашите клиенти. ChatBot може да предоставя техническа поддръжка, да отговаря на въпроси, да насочва клиентите към подходящи продукти или услуги и да събира обратна връзка. Определянето на конкретните функции и задачи на ChatBot ще Ви помогне да го конфигурирате правилно и да осигурите максимална полза за Вашите клиенти.
Как, с каква информация ще го прави?
Последният въпрос, на който трябва да си отговорите, е как и с каква информация ChatBot ще изпълнява своите задачи. Информацията трябва да бъде структурирана и организирана в логически последователности. Това може да включва официални уеб сайтове, имейл кореспонденции, потребителски отзиви, фирмени документи и API документации. Събирането и организирането на тази информация ще осигури точни и полезни отговори от ChatBot.
Конфигуриране
Бърз старт с асистент и качени файлове от екстрактора
За да направите бързо реализация на Вашия ChatBot, можете да използвате асистент с API от OpenAI. Основната информация, която искате да включите, може да е свързана с Вашата компания, като контакти, услуги, цени и т.н. Важно е да настроите ChatBot с изключено пренаписване и изключено семантично извличане.
Стъпка 1:
Информация
Определете необходимите URL адреси, които ще използвате.
-
- Съберете URL адресите на страниците, които ще използвате за информация.
- Уверете се, че страниците съдържат актуална и релевантна информация за Вашата компания, например контакти, услуги и цени и т.н.
Стъпка 2:
Регистрации
-
- Регистрация в GPT Interface:
Влезте в платформата GPT Interface и създайте нов акаунт, ако нямате такъв.
Потвърдете регистрацията чрез имейл, който ще получите. - Настройки на профил:
Влезте в профила си и попълнете необходимата информация като име, контакти и други данни. - Добавяне на API:
Регистрирайте се в сайта на OpenAI за достъп до тяхното API и попълнете необходимите данни.
Добавете средства към Вашия баланс.
Копирайте и си запазете генерирания ключ с име на организация.
Копирайте и си запазете API ключа който ще Ви бъде генериран.
Влезте в GPT Interface.
Извикайте главното меню от бутона “хамбургер”, горе в дясно на екрана.
Изберете меню “Настройки” и от навигационната лента изберете “API” (втората икона).
Добавете генерираните от OpenAI ключове за организация и API.
Запазете. - Допускане моделите от меню “Настройки”:
Извикайте главното меню от бутона “хамбургер”, горе в дясно на екрана.
От менюто изберете “Настройки”.
Виждате списък с всички модели до които имате достъп. В списъка с моделите включете чекбокса за допускане (в началото на реда) и чекбокса за чат режим (първият от групата в дясно). Може да определите име с което да разпознавате по-лесно модела, както и да редактирате описанието което има.
- Регистрация в GPT Interface:
Стъпка 3:
Запазване на необходимата информация
-
- В модула Vector Lab Engine изберете таб “Екстрактор”.
- Поставете URL адреса, от който ще обработвате информация.
- Изтеглете информацията от адреса.
- Редактирайте изтеглената информация, така, че да съдържа само необходимите данни.
- Определете име на файла, например „za-nas“ (на латиница, без интервали).
- Запазете файла в хранилището – ще се запази в общото файлово хранилище.
- Повторете стъпките и за останалите URL адреси, които сте определили в стъпка 1.
Стъпка 4:
Векторно хранилище
Създайте ново векторно хранилище и асоциирайте файла, който е в общото хранилище, генериран от екстрактора.
-
- Отново в модула Vector Lab Engine, изберете таб “Файлови хранилища”.
- Под списъка с качените файлове, в секцията Векторни хранилища, добавете име на хранилището и от бутона “+Добави” създайте ново векторно хранилище.
- Влезте в режим на редакция на новото хранилище.
- От падащото меню изберете файла който сте запазили с екстрактора и го асоциирайте с това векторно хранилище.
Стъпка 5:
Конфигуриране на асистент
Отново в модула Vector Lab Engine, изберете таб “Асистенти”.
-
- Изберете опцията за създаване на нов асистент.
- Въведете име и описание на асистента.
- Изберете модел (например GPT-4 Omni).
- Настройте параметрите като креативност и колорит или ги оставете както са въведени по подразбиране.
- Запазете асистента.
Стъпка 6:
Асоцииране на векторното хранилище с асистента
-
- Влезте в редакция на асистента, който сте създали.
- Включете опцията за File search.
- От падащото меню, изберете създаденото векторно хранилище и го асоциирайте с асистента.
Стъпка 7:
Допускане на асистента в чат режим
-
- Извикайте главното меню от бутона “хамбургер”, горе в дясно на екрана.
- От менюто изберете “Настройки”.
- Намерете новия асистент в списъка с моделите и включете чекбокса за допускане и чекбокса за чат режим.
Стъпка 8:
Конфигуриране на ChatBot
От главното меню изберете “Начало”. Изберете модула “Widget ChatBot Builder“.
-
- Включете ChatBot от тогъл бутона (ON/OFF).
- Укажете име с което ще се идентифицира ChatBot .
- Поставете URL на сайта където ще функционира ChatBot.
- Изключване на пренаписване: В настройките на ChatBot, изключете опцията за пренаписване.
- Изключване на семантично извличане: В настройките на ChatBot, изключете опцията за семантично извличане.
- Избор на модел за генериране на отговори: Изберете асистента, който сте създали.
- Добавете основна инструкция към ChatBot, това може да бъде инструкция за неговото предназначение, тон и стил на отговорите и т.н.
- Определете каква да бъде дълбочината на контекста от предходните итерации (въпроси и отговори), които да бъдат включени като контекст към въпроса който ще се изпраща. Имайте предвид, че по-голямата бройка ще увеличи значително разходите за токени.
- Определете токен лимит на отговора който да генерира моделът, ако е твърде малък, може отговорите да не са завършени. Моделът ще прекъсне генерирането на отговор, щом достигне до определения лимит.
- Натиснете бутона за запазване.
Стъпка 9:
Интеграция
-
- Отново в модула “Widget ChatBot Builder“, изберете таб “Интеграция”.
- Копирайте предоставения код.
- Поставете кода във Вашия сайт.
Стъпка 10:
Тест и оптимизация
-
- Тест на ChatBot: След като сте конфигурирали асистента, тествайте ChatBot с различни запитвания, за да се уверите, че той отговаря правилно и предоставя точна информация.
- Събиране на обратна връзка: Съберете обратна връзка от потребителите и анализирайте резултатите. Това ще Ви помогне да идентифицирате потенциални проблеми и области за подобрение.
- Оптимизация: Направете необходимите корекции в настройките на асистента и файловете, за да подобрите производителността и точността на ChatBot.
Анализ и подобрение
Мониторингът и анализът на производителността на ChatBot са необходими за неговото успешно функциониране и непрекъснато подобрение. Чрез събиране и анализ на данни, можете да идентифицирате силните и слабите страни на ChatBot, да разберете как потребителите взаимодействат с него и да направите необходимите корекции. Това включва анализ на често задавани въпроси, времето за отговор и удовлетвореността на клиентите. Постоянното подобрение на ChatBot ще гарантира, че той остава полезен и ефективен инструмент за Вашия бизнес.
Заключение
Следвайки тези стъпки, ще можете бързо и лесно да стартирате собствен ChatBot. Това ще Ви даде възможност да опознаете системата, принципите на работа и различните методи за организация на информацията. Анализирайте и експериментирайте с различни подходи. Проследете нуждите на Вашите клиенти и въпросите, които те поставят. Постепенно, с времето, ще развиете информационния масив и ще можете да оптимизирате разходите си за токени, като прехвърлите част от информацията към векторната база данни.